Overview of Oceanographic Sonar Technology
Oceanographic sonar refers to a collection of sonar techniques used to analyze underwater environments. It includes technologies like single beam, multibeam, and side-scan sonar, each with distinct applications in mapping, environmental assessments, and marine operations.
Sonar technology is essential for marine navigation, ecology studies, and resource management. As industries increasingly rely on underwater insights, there's a vast potential for small businesses that can harness these tools effectively.
What Can Sonar Do?
- Mapping: Charts the seabed for navigation and scientific exploration.
- Fish Stock Assessment: Provides crucial data for sustainable fisheries management.
- Environmental Monitoring: Assesses changes in marine ecosystems, aiding in conservation efforts.
